Want to boost your running performance without pushing yourself to the edge? Then you need an online running coach. These virtual mentors provide personalized tips tailored to your aspirations, helping you train smarter, not harder. A great online coach will evaluate your current fitness, identifying areas where you can enhance They do develop a… Read More